Inner Wheel Club of Chelmsford Mildmay has been busy continuing to collect well needed items for ‘Empower The Gambia’.

Sue Read, Club Correspondent couldn’t join Jo Heaven this time, but all the donations are going to the schools this week.

The women gardeners in Sinchu Njabo were delighted with the seeds.

One box of plastic plates has been donated to the School Food programme in Sinchu Njabo as previously they had to serve lunches in two sittings due to lack of plates. Now it will be faster so more time for lessons.

All the sponsor children in Sinchu Njabo Basic and Senior School received their Sponsor bags and some stationary items.

Dinner Ladies at Kerewan Basic Cycle School are pleased with the plates too.
